For a floor which needs to isolate LF. We're going for stiffness, 50mm particle board in 2 layers upon a rubber mount supported, insulation filled air gap. To help the LF T/L a little, I'd like to add GG between the particle board sheets, but my designer suggests hanging MLV limply under the floating floor in the gap.
Any thoughts about which option would work better in attenuating bass and drums through a floor? (existing floor is 125mm concrete slab...)
